Will everything work fine if I place an aftermarket HU in place of the stock 6-disk HU in my f150? Is it simple plug in and go or is extensive effort required to make it work? Thanks
It's kind of plug-n-play. If you get an after market head unit with RCA sub-woofer outputs, then all you need to buy is a receiver wiring harness with sub-woofer adapter (about $20) for your vehicle.
The stereo you buy will come with a harness that plugs into the stereo. You just connect the new stereo's harness to the wiring harness you bought for your vehicle. Once connected (crimp or soldered together) it's just plug-n-play.
The stereo opening is a double-din size. You'll also need a dash adapter to use the more common single din units. Crutchfield's site is full of good info for the novice installer.
